Exploring Yoga for Advanced Practitioners


Yoga for advanced practitioners is not just about performing complex poses. It is about refining alignment, breath control, and mindfulness to achieve a higher state of awareness. At this level, practitioners often engage in challenging asanas that require strength, balance, and flexibility. These poses help build endurance and cultivate patience.


Some popular advanced poses include:


  • Handstand (Adho Mukha Vrksasana) - Builds upper body strength and balance.

  • King Pigeon Pose (Eka Pada Rajakapotasana) - Opens hips and chest deeply.

  • Forearm Stand (Pincha Mayurasana) - Enhances core strength and focus.

  • Scorpion Pose (Vrschikasana) - Combines backbend and inversion for flexibility.


In addition to physical postures, advanced yoga emphasizes pranayama (breath control) and meditation techniques. These practices help regulate energy flow and calm the mind, essential for progressing in yoga.

What is Advanced Yoga?


Advanced yoga is a stage where practitioners move beyond foundational postures and explore complex sequences and techniques. It requires a solid understanding of body mechanics, breath awareness, and mental focus. This level is not suitable for beginners and demands consistent practice and guidance.


Key characteristics of advanced yoga include:


  • Precision in alignment: Every movement is deliberate to avoid injury.

  • Integration of breath and movement: Synchronizing inhalation and exhalation with poses.

  • Increased duration: Holding poses longer to build strength and endurance.

  • Exploration of inversions and arm balances: Challenging gravity and enhancing control.

  • Deeper meditation practices: Cultivating inner stillness and concentration.


Advanced yoga also encourages self-study and introspection. Practitioners learn to listen to their bodies and respect their limits while gently pushing boundaries.


Benefits of Practicing Yoga at an Advanced Level


Engaging in advanced yoga offers numerous physical, mental, and emotional benefits. Here are some of the most significant advantages:


  1. Enhanced Flexibility and Strength

    Advanced poses stretch muscles deeply and strengthen stabilizing muscles, improving overall body function.


  2. Improved Balance and Coordination

    Balancing postures develop proprioception and body awareness, reducing the risk of falls and injuries.


  3. Greater Mental Clarity and Focus

    The concentration required for complex poses sharpens the mind and reduces stress.


  4. Increased Energy and Vitality

    Breath control and meditation boost energy levels and promote a sense of well-being.


  5. Deeper Spiritual Connection

    Advanced yoga fosters a profound connection with oneself and the universe, enhancing mindfulness and compassion.


  6. Better Posture and Alignment

    Correct alignment in poses translates to improved posture in daily life, reducing pain and discomfort.


To fully reap these benefits, it is essential to practice under the guidance of experienced instructors who understand the nuances of advanced yoga.

How to Prepare for Advanced Yoga Classes


Preparation is key to safely and effectively transition into advanced yoga. Here are some practical tips:


  • Build a Strong Foundation: Ensure you have mastered basic and intermediate poses before moving forward.

  • Increase Flexibility Gradually: Incorporate regular stretching and mobility exercises.

  • Strengthen Core and Upper Body: Focus on exercises that enhance stability and power.

  • Practice Breath Awareness: Learn pranayama techniques to control and deepen your breath.

  • Listen to Your Body: Avoid pushing through pain; respect your limits.

  • Seek Professional Guidance: Join advanced yoga classes led by certified instructors.

  • Maintain Consistency: Practice regularly to build endurance and confidence.

  • Use Props When Needed: Blocks, straps, and bolsters can assist in achieving correct alignment.


By following these steps, you can minimize the risk of injury and maximize the benefits of your practice.
